How do you move all levels in Revit?

Move Levels

  1. In an elevation view, a section view, or a 3D view, select the level to move.
  2. Do one of the following: Drag the level up or down. On the Properties palette, for Elevation, enter a new value. Click a dimension length between levels, and enter a new value. Moving a level in a 3D view.

How do I move multiple levels in Revit?

To move the selected level up or down, click the temporary dimension, type a new value, and press ENTER. Drag the selected level line up or down. To move multiple level lines, select the desired number of level lines and move them up or down.

How do you change level in Revit without moving model?

Click on work view, point (above or below), enter the distance, and press enter. Use “ZE”, zoom extents command. Whith one of the levels selected, go to “Edit Type”, in Properties. Change “Elevation Base” to “Survey Point”.

How do I change a level family in Revit?

Right click on any word in your Project Browser to do a Search… for the name of your Level Head Family. Once you have found it, right click on the Family, and Select “Edit”. This will open up the Family Editor and allows you to edit the Annotation Family.

How do I change the elevation level in Revit?

Change the level name: Select the level and click the name box. Enter a new name for the level. Change the elevation: Select the level line, and click the elevation value. Enter a new value.

How do I change units in Revit?

To change units in Revit you will need to use the Project Units dialog to set project units.

  1. Click Manage tab Settings panel. …
  2. In the Project Units dialog, select the discipline.
  3. Select the value in the Format column to change the display value for that unit type. …
  4. Specify Units, if necessary.

How do you move a level head in Revit?

If you want to swap the head position, you can select the level line and tick/un-tick the box at each end, this will toggle the head On/Off. The same thing can be done inside the type properties of the level line (Symbol at end 1 etc.) ticked or un-ticked.

How do I add levels in Revit 2021?

Add Levels

  1. Open the section or elevation view to add levels to.
  2. On the ribbon, click (Level). Architecture tab Datum panel (Level) …
  3. Place the cursor in the drawing area and click. …
  4. Draw level lines by moving the cursor horizontally. …
  5. Click when the level line is the correct length.
